From cbcfa8a3e16073dfcdc9da224daba3fa92e81c45 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Chris Wilson <chris@chris-wilson.co.uk> Date: Fri, 10 Jan 2020 12:30:57 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] drm/i915: Drop the shadow w/a batch buffer While this is technically the batch as executed by the HW (in part at least), it is confusing, and only used for a minority of gen. Signed-off-by: Chris Wilson <chris@chris-wilson.co.uk> Reviewed-by: Mika Kuoppala <mika.kuoppala@linux.intel.com> Acked-by: Andi Shyti <andi.shyti@intel.com> Link: https://patchwork.freedesktop.org/patch/msgid/20200110123059.1348712-2-chris@chris-wilson.co.uk --- dr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_gpu_error.c | 2 -- 1 file changed, 2 deletions(-) di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_gpu_error.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_gpu_error.c index 730129ca4c17f..f1ca423a69c96 100644 --- a/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_gpu_error.c +++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/i915/i915_gpu_error.c @@ -1428,8 +1428,6 @@ intel_engine_coredump_add_request(struct intel_engine_coredump *ee, vma = capture_user(vma, rq, gfp); vma = capture_vma(vma, rq->ring->vma, "ring", gfp); vma = capture_vma(vma, rq->context->state, "HW context", gfp); - if (HAS_BROKEN_CS_TLB(rq->i915)) - vma = capture_vma(vma, ee->engine->gt->scratch, "WA batch", gfp); ee->cpu_ring_head = rq->ring->head; ee->cpu_ring_tail = rq->ring->tail; -- GitLab
